Khagaraj Adhikari takes helm as Gandaki Province's Chief Minister

KATHMANDU: Khagaraj Adhikari, the CPN-UML's parliamentary party leader, assumes the role of Chief Minister for Gandaki Province. Adhikari secured support from 31 lawmakers, including 22 from CPN-UML, eight from the Maoist Center (including the Speaker), and Independent lawmaker Deepak Manange. His appointment by Province Chief Dilli Raj Bhatta aligns with Article 168(2) of Nepal's Constitution. Of the 60 provincial assembly members, Nepali Congress holds 27 seats, while the Rastriya Prajatantra Party (RPP) holds two. Adhikari is schedule to take an oath of office and secrecy at 3 PM today.   ...

CPN-UML's Khagaraj Adhikari eyes Chief Minister role in Gandaki Province

KATHMANDU: Khagaraj Adhikari, the leader of CPN-UML's parliamentary party, is making a bid for the Chief Minister position in Gandaki Province. Adhikari has gathered support from 31 lawmakers, including 22 from CPN-UML and eight from the Maoist Center, along with Independent lawmaker Deepak Manange. As political dynamics shift at the central level, Chief Minister Surendra Pandey has stepped down from his post. In response to Pandey's resignation, Province Chief Dilli Raj Bhatta has called upon political parties to assert their claims for the position as per Article 168(2) of the Constitution of Nepal. House meeting adjourned as UML continues obstruction, next meeting on  Tuesday

KATHMANDU: Amid the continued House obstruction by the main opposition CPN-UML, Speaker Agni Prasad Sapkota adjourned the meeting of the House of Representatives (HoR) until Tuesday.  The UML lawmakers picked the rostrum and chanted slogans against Speaker Sapkota shortly after the latter began Sunday’s House proceedings. Speaker Sapkota deferred the meeting for 15 minutes and held consultations with  UML Chief Whip Bishal Bhattarai, Whip Shanta Chaudhary and lawmaker Khagaraj Adhikari. However, the meeting could not forge consensus, leading the next meeting toward obstruction again.  The main opposition has been objecting to Speaker Sapkota’s ‘failure’ to dismiss 14 lawmakers whom the party had sacked before the split. It is to be noted that the UML had sacked 14 lawmakers including the then senior leader Madhav Kumar Nepal.
